When United States Veterans Initiative, the largest non-profit organization in the United States, was looking for a solution to provide secure access to centralized data on servers in their corporate office, Core Technology Partners was the right IT company for the job.

United States Veterans Initiative, the largest non-profit in the U.S. with 11 facilities nationwide, provides support services for military veterans, including counseling, case management, job placement, employment services, and drug & alcohol-free housing to assist struggling vets who have served our country.

The Situation: A Lack of Cost-Effective, Secure Access to Centralized Data on Servers in the Corporate Office

United States Veterans Initiative has 11 locations nationwide, from Washington DC to Hawaii; so telecommunications on an MPLS network was too costly to maintain. The non-profit initiative was looking for a cost-effective solution to provide secure access to centralized data, which resides on servers in the corporate office located in downtown Los Angeles.

The Resolution: A Solution Designed for Faster Communications Without Sacrificing Security and Redundancy

Core Technology Partners designed a new global WAN network using cloud managed enterprise class firewalls, which would support multiple carrier connections for redundancy. Core Technology Partners used local carriers in each locations area to build out a secure private telecommunications network that centralized to a data center in Santa Ana, CA.

Once the project was complete, United States Veterans Initiative was able to:

  • Achieve a higher degree of fault tolerance, speed, and redundancy compared to the pre-existing MPLS network.
  • Ensure fast and secure communications at a fraction of the cost of their pre-existing MPLS network.
  • Put the savings towards their initiative to help support our veterans.
